Each summer, the City of St. Joseph Public Art project fills downtown with unique sculptures from our area’s most creative minds. A unique theme is chosen every year, making it a new experience for visitors and residents. In addition to the art, guests will enjoy shopping and dining in this delightful Victorian downtown. Give it a whirl year round on one of the Midwest's newest carousels! Pick your favorites from 48 magnificent, hand-carved figures and two chariots (one rocks, the other is wheelchair accessible). Your heart will soar to the happiest music on earth as you ride beneath 1000 glittering lights. It's a thrill that will bring you back again and again. St. Joseph Today
